インターフェース SslStoreProvider

すべての既知の実装クラス:
CertificateFileSslStoreProvider

@DeprecatedSE(since="3.1.0", forRemoval=true) public interface SslStoreProvider
非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
3.1.0 は 3.3.0 で削除され、SslBundle の登録が優先されます。
WebServer が使用する SSL 鍵ストアを提供するインターフェース。ファイルベースのキーストアが使用できない場合に使用できます。
導入:
2.0.0
作成者:
Phillip Webb
  • 方法の概要

    修飾子と型
    メソッド
    説明
    default StringSE
    非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
    キーストア内の秘密鍵のパスワードを返します。
    非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
    使用するキーストアを返します。
    非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
    使用する必要があるトラストストアを返します。
  • メソッドの詳細

    • getKeyStore

      KeyStoreSE getKeyStore() throws ExceptionSE
      非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
      使用するキーストアを返します。
      戻り値:
      使用するキーストア
      例外:
      ExceptionSE - ロードエラー時
    • getTrustStore

      KeyStoreSE getTrustStore() throws ExceptionSE
      非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
      使用する必要があるトラストストアを返します。
      戻り値:
      使用するトラストストア
      例外:
      ExceptionSE - ロードエラー時
    • getKeyPassword

      default StringSE getKeyPassword()
      非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。
      キーストア内の秘密鍵のパスワードを返します。
      戻り値:
      キーのパスワード
      導入:
      2.7.2